Building green – carbon offsetting in practice
In this episode of Stirring the Pot we’re talking with Nico Patchay. In this episode, we’re having a korero with Nico Patchay, Technical Manager of Niche Modular Construction. As the first company to use HERA’s zero carbon steel program, Hōtaka Whakakore Puhanga Waro, through offsetting – we thought we’d delve into how they’ve utilised the program for their steel modular building projects and what their experience has been in using it.
